Completely New Cutters And Carbide Insert Arrangements From Iscar To Better Maximize The Machining Process

Iscar is introducing Penta 34 carbide inserts having a unique PB chipformer. The PB chipformer includes a single cavity utilizing a positive rake, neutral shoulder angle, and a honed edge. It is actually a C-type chipformer by having a distinct frontal edge.

The brand new chipformer was constructed for machining soft materials. It is an terrific solution for parting bearing steel and other very ductile materials. It can be used at low feed: 0.03 to 0.10 mm/rev.

The combination of the unique chipformer and IC908 grade provides incredible chip breaking and tool life results. The Penta 34-PB is available in a 1.5 to 3.0 mm width range, made from the resilient IC908 PVD coated grade. The revolutionary family broadens the application range of Iscar's largest cost effective grooving and parting PENTA 34 carbide inserts. The Penta 34-PB, when sized up to a competitor's cutter, is a winning solution for machining all soft and ductile material.

Iscar's Upgrades for Parting

Iscar has developed a unique family of reinforced Tang-Grip blades for the well-liked TRAUB (TNL and TNK models) and INDEX (MS18C model) turn/mill machines. These blades, due to their reinforced fabrication, can be employed in long overhang. Only the part of the blade necessary for penetration (cutting depth) has a reduced width. The rest is thick, which provides improved rigidity and stiffness. These blades are an superior solution for parting and grooving between the main and sub-spindle of turn/mill machines. The single-ended insert has a extraordinarily rigid clamping and therefore provides a extremely visible advantage over any other system.

Further additions to Iscar's Grip family are Do-Grip carbide inserts manufactured from the completely new Sumo Tec carbide grades: IC807 IC808 and IC830. The completely new Sumo Tec grades greatly prolong insert life, due to the greatest advanced coating technology followed by a special surface treatment. This also provides bettered tool life due to decreased surface stress and an uniformly coated top surface. The flat surface contributes to continuous uninterrupted chip flow, less induced heat and less friction. The new process enhances toughness and chipping resistance and thus decreases friction and built-up edge. This in turn extends and prolongs tool life at increased machining conditions for all types of work piece materials. The new PVD process is fashioned of Iscar's AL-TEC coating technology, using the unique surface treatment.

Iscar's Chip Splitting Inserts
Iscar's unique HM90 APCR 220605-CS grooved carbide inserts put an end to chip crowding obstacles in rough milling of aluminum, where chips can pile up. They are a part of Iscar's growing Helialu HM90 line of inserts fashioned precisely for aluminum milling. With two grooves pressed into every polished cutting face, the inserts split aluminum chips into a manageable size for easy, constant evacuation despite the application's characteristic large chip volume. The 22 mm inserts, each with 2 edges, are designed to magnify metal removal over the extensive range of aluminum roughing conditions, from high power/low speed to high power/high speed. They work notably well with Iscar's brand new HM90 EAL/FAL...22 aluminum rough milling cutters. Besides reliably clearing chips, the inserts conserve power and cut down chatter in long-overhang setups. The inserts feature a cavity on the bottom to ensure correct mounting in cutter chip pockets furnished with normal spring pins. For excellent chip control, Iscar proposes using the HM90 APCR chip-splitting insert only in cutters with an even number of flutes.

A Couple Of The Many Improvements In Carbide Inserts Coming From Iscar From Over The Years
Iscar is introducing a new unique milling system with tangential, clamped, butterfly-shaped LNKX carbide inserts. The butterfly-shaped insert has significant advantages compared to the current flat, square shapes. The new geometry has more cutting edges, positive rake face, reduced cutting forces resulting in higher performance.

The Newest In Carbide Endmill Configuration In A Lengthy And Productive Line From Iscar
Manufacturers and die & mold shops can eliminate chatter problems in many milling operations with Iscar's new Chatterfree endmills. The cutters' variable-pitch flute pattern eliminates harmonic vibration, the main source of chatter. This enables faster cutting and finer finish in rough or finish slotting, shoulder milling and cavity milling.
